Is generative AI just about content writing?
No. Content is one use case. Generative AI also powers sales proposal drafting, follow-up sequence generation, qualification scripts, customer FAQ responses, internal documentation and more. We focus on whichever use case will move the most revenue or free up the most time in your specific business.

What is the difference between generative AI consulting and just using ChatGPT?
ChatGPT is a tool. A generative AI system is a connected workflow that uses tools like ChatGPT but wraps them in your standards, your process and your team's real workflow. What is speed to lead and why does it matter?
Speed to lead is how fast you respond to a new enquiry. It matters because 78% of buyers go with whoever replies first, and the average B2B company takes over 35 hours to respond. Leads contacted within 5 minutes are up to 21 times more likely to convert than leads contacted an hour later.
